Crypto and Distributed Ledger Technology
Cryptocurrency integration is the cornerstone of how a no kyc casino maintains player privacy while processing financial transactions. Digital currencies like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Monero enable completely pseudonymous transactions that don’t require traditional banking information or credit card details. When players deposit funds using cryptocurrency, the transaction is recorded on the blockchain with only wallet addresses visible, never revealing names, locations, or other identifying details. This decentralized payment method eliminates intermediaries like banks that typically collect and store customer information, creating a direct financial relationship between player and platform.
Blockchain technology provides an immutable, transparent record of all transactions while simultaneously protecting user identities through cryptographic security. Every deposit, wager, and withdrawal at a no kyc casino is verifiable on the blockchain, ensuring fairness and accountability without compromising anonymity. Smart contracts can automate payouts and game outcomes, reducing human intervention and the associated privacy risks. The decentralized nature of blockchain means no single entity controls the transaction data, distributing trust across the network and making it virtually impossible for third parties to access or manipulate player information without proper authorization.

Q: What digital currencies can I use at a no KYC casino?
Most platforms functioning as no kyc casino accept a wide variety of cryptocurrencies to accommodate varying player needs and privacy needs. Bitcoin remains the most universally accepted option due to its robust framework and widespread adoption. Ethereum is another common choice, offering quicker transactions and reduced costs during certain network conditions. Privacy-focused cryptocurrencies like Monero and Zcash are increasingly popular among players who emphasize maximum anonymity, as these coins include built-in privacy protocols that obscure transaction details. Litecoin appeals to users seeking faster confirmations and reduced fees compared to Bitcoin. Many casinos also support stablecoins such as USDT (Tether) and USDC, which eliminate cryptocurrency volatility concerns by maintaining a stable value pegged to traditional currencies. Some platforms support newer altcoins like Dogecoin, Bitcoin Cash, and Cardano. The exact digital currencies supported vary by platform, so verify supported options before registering to ensure your preferred digital currency is accepted.
Q: How quickly can I claim funds from a no KYC gaming site?
Withdrawal speeds at no kyc casino are typically much faster than traditional online casinos, primarily because there’s no identity verification process causing delays. Most cryptocurrency withdrawals are processed within minutes to a few hours after approval, depending on the platform’s internal procedures and blockchain network congestion. Bitcoin transactions usually take 10-60 minutes for initial confirmations, while faster networks like Litecoin or certain altcoins may complete within minutes. Some casinos offer instant withdrawals for established players or those meeting certain criteria, allowing funds to arrive in your wallet almost immediately. The absence of banking intermediaries and manual document reviews means your winnings aren’t held in pending status for days or weeks. However, first-time withdrawals might experience slight delays as the casino conducts basic security checks to prevent fraud. Network transaction fees and confirmation requirements can also affect timing, particularly during periods of high blockchain activity. Overall, players can generally expect to access their winnings within hours rather than the days or weeks common at traditional casinos.
